Gary Medel's dismissal during Friday night's Seville derby allowed Betis to complete a wonderful comeback late on to draw 3-3 despite being three goals down after half an hour. Medel's earlier error had marked the turning point in the match when Dorlan Pabon clipped the ball past Sevilla keeper Beto to make it 3-1 moments before half-time but the man nicknamed 'The Pitbull' gave Betis the chance to salvage a point after lashing out at Swansea bound midfielder Jose Canas. FC Barcelona will go into Sunday's match away at Real Zaragoza missing a number of 1st team regulars. With the semi-finals of the Champions League in just under two weeks, a number of stars will be rested and rotated in the matches before the two clashes against Bayern Munich. The highest profile absentee is Lionel Messi. Today's UEFA Champions League draw paired Bayern Munich against FC Barcelona and Borussia Dortmund in the Champions League Semi Finals. The draw is what many in Spain had hoped for with the prospect of a Clásico Final at Wembley still very much alive. A similar situation was presented at the same point of the last campaign, with Barça being drawn against Chelsea and Madrid facing the Bavarians. Unfortunately for the fans of the two Liga giants, their dreams were shattered by the English and German sides who went on to contest the Final at the Allianz Arena. … [Read more...]

If Tuesday's Champions League quarter final second leg wasn't dramatic enough, the response to the defeat from Malaga's Qatari chairman gave fans some added action to follow on twitter after the game.
